Belāhi's air quality reflects the flat Bihar Indo-Gangetic Plain position, with vehicle traffic on surrounding roads and agricultural, brick kiln, and small manufacturing operations contributing local sources. The dry winter northeast monsoon concentrates brick kiln and vehicle emissions extensively, while the flat alluvial plain's minimal topographic dispersal maintains elevated winter readings and the Bihar regional airshed's industrial and biomass burning background compounds local sources throughout the year.

When is air pollution at its worst in Belāhi?
The biggest local contributors to pollution in Belāhi are road traffic, light manufacturing, along with farming and agricultural processing, particularly once dry, windy weather picks up. Dust carried on these winds adds substantially to particulate levels. Rains during the wetter months typically wash pollutants out of the air.
Are air quality levels in Belāhi based on measurements or forecasts?
It is forecasts derived by downscaling forecasts provided by EU’s Copernicus Atmosphere Monitoring Service (CAMS) by taking into account local conditions such as traffic patterns. CAMS bases its forecast on satellite measurements of particles and chemical compounds in the atmosphere.
